Rashidi Oshoba, Nigeria's first Olympic torchbearer, has claimed that former President Muhammadu Buhari made several promises to him during a meeting at the Presidential Villa in 2016, including financial compensation, houses across the country and a leadership role in Nigerian sports.
Oshoba made the revelation in an interview with Punch Newspapers, on Thursday, 18 June 2026, where he recounted his long wait for the promises to materialise.

The veteran sportsman said he met Buhari after being invited to the Presidential Villa and left the meeting hopeful that his years of hardship would soon come to an end.
Recounting the encounter, Oshoba said Buhari assured him that the Federal Government would compensate him for his contributions to Nigerian sports. He added that he sought clarification on the amount involved before the meeting ended.
